                 Chef Robyn Dovey

                Picture
                Throughout high school, my idea of a career path changed constantly. From wanting to be a pre-school teacher to a child psychologist and then a chef, I was faced with major choices when leaving the comfort and security of boarding school. The reason I decided on Prue Leith College of Food and Wine was so that I could travel, meet people and learn about the world and its different cultures through food. I have always enjoyed cooking and particularly entertaining and although chef school was an intense 18 months, I find myself learning evermore with every person I meet and every job I encounter.

                I spent 2 years in the UK which taught me more about life than any school could ever offer. In those two years I was fortunate enough to live in a few different areas and gain experience in various jobs, some of which were aupairing for a loving family, invoice administrator for an IT firm, receptionist in a quaint 5 star hotel, the baker for an up market deli and managing for a fresh new cafe. Needless to say I enjoyed every minute of those 2 years and put the utmost effort into getting all I could out of every job opportunity.

                I joined capetownchef.com in April 2010 when Chef Jeremy Vermaak took a fully qualified team over to Mykonos Island to service two private villas for 6 months. Chef Jeremy is an exceptional chef oozing with knowledge and enthusiasm and I felt, and do feel, privileged to be working with and learning from him. 

                I have recently relocated to beautiful Cape Town so as to continue working with capetownchef.com and obtain inspiration from the artistic flair this city has to offer. This season I have found a good balance between cooking and caring for children within families as well as undertaking elaborate celebratory dinners.

                I look forward to spending countless exciting seasons here in Cape Town, working with Jeremy and his motivated team.
